N.O.R.E. is one half of the Capone-N-Noreaga duo, which was comprised of Victor ""Noreaga"" Santiago and Kiam ""Capone"" Holley, two artists that saw a vision while both serving prison sentences in 1992. Noreaga went on to pursue a solo career under the moniker N.O.R.E. after Capone was thrown back in jail on a parole violation.Capone-N-Noreaga were singed to Penalty Records in 1996, and they released their hardcore rap debut the following year. The War Report signaled their distinctive rhythmic styles and veered away from the traditional hardcore rap that was constantly dominating radio stations. Capone headed back to jail, so Noreaga worked mostly on his own for the stellar debut, soliciting the help from other rap stars like Nas. After the completion of the album, he set about working on his solo debut, N.O.R.E., which turned out to be an all-star experience that included contributions from noted artists like Foxy Brown, Nas, Busta Ryhmes and Jay-Z.N.O.R.E. followed up his incredible solo entrance into the industry with Melvin Flynt--Da Hustler, which dropped in 1999 and then in mid 2002 his third album, called God's Favorite, started appearing in record stores. N.O.R.E. experimented with a different sound when he released N.O.R.E. y la Familia....Ya Tu Sabe, which turned out to have much more of a reggaeton flair and featured the likes of Nina Sky, Big Mato and Daddy Yankee. His most recent effort, Noreality ventures back into rap territory and was released in 2007."

      "Victor ""Noreaga"" Santiago started his music career alongside fellow rapper and prison mate Kiam ""Capone"" Holley. But after Holley returned to jail, Santiago was forced to set out on music career by himself. He has hardly struggled. After their collaborative effort was released in 1997, Santiago set to work on his first solo album, to be called N.O.R.E., which would eventually become his stage name. It turned out to be a huge success and fans were excitedly trying to find out about this bright young rapper that suddenly appeared on the scene.
